Ingenious Solutions in Haemostatic Gelatin Powder for Effective Bleeding Control


Haemostatic powder plays an important function in modern medical procedures, especially in handling bleeding. As health care advances, so does the requirement for dependable and efficient techniques of controlling blood loss during surgical treatments and injury cases. Haemostatic gelatin powder, among the advanced products in this domain, uses a reliable option for attaining haemostasis, which is the procedure of stopping bleeding.

Haemostasis is vital in ensuring patient safety and the success of medical interventions. Traditional methods like sutures, staples, and other mechanical devices have been standard in managing bleeding, however they feature their constraints. In intricate surgical treatments, or for patients with blood-clotting concerns, these approaches may not be sufficient, which's where haemostatic powders, such as haemostatic gelatin powder, entered play.

Haemostatic gelatin powder is a fast-acting and efficient haemostatic agent designed to aid in stopping bleeding during surgeries. It works by soaking up blood and forming a mechanical barrier at the site of bleeding, hence assisting in clot formation. The powder can be easily applied to numerous bleeding surface areas, consisting of those that are challenging to access during surgery. Additionally, it is reabsorbable by the body, which minimizes the requirement for removal post-surgery, minimising the threat of infection and improving patient recovery.

The science behind haemostatic powders is centred on their ability to connect with the body's natural clotting procedure. When haemostatic gelatin powder is applied to a bleeding wound, it interacts with the blood's clotting factors, motivating the development of a stable embolisms. This procedure is essential during surgical treatments where bleeding control is critical, especially in treatments including delicate tissues or organs with a high threat of blood loss.

One of the key benefits of haemostatic gelatin powder is its adaptability. It can be used in a wide variety of surgical settings, consisting of cardiovascular surgical treatments, general surgical treatments, and minimally invasive treatments. Its powder type allows it to comply with irregular wound surface areas, offering effective coverage even in areas where traditional haemostatic representatives may be less reliable.

In terms of application, haemostatic gelatin powder uses simplicity. Surgeons can rapidly and quickly use the powder to the bleeding area, which starts working almost immediately. This rapid action is especially beneficial in emergency scenarios where time is of the essence. The powder is also perfect for use in cases where traditional approaches of haemostasis may not be useful, such as in patients with coagulopathies or those on anticoagulant therapy.

Furthermore, the bioresorbable nature of haemostatic gelatin powder makes it a safer choice for patients. As the body naturally soaks up the powder in time, there is no requirement for a secondary procedure to remove it. This particular significantly minimizes the threat of post-operative problems, such as infections or postponed wound healing, and adds to faster patient healing times.

Moreover, haemostatic gelatin powder is developed to be extremely compatible with the human body. It does not generate an adverse immune reaction, making it a more secure choice for a wider series of patients. The powder's composition, generally made from cleansed animal collagen, is improved to ensure it satisfies the rigid safety and performance standards required in medical practice.

The efficiency of haemostatic gelatin powder has actually been shown in various medical trials, where it has actually regularly shown its ability to accomplish quick haemostasis, reduce blood loss, and improve patient outcomes. In some studies, haemostatic powders have actually been connected to a decline in the need for blood transfusions, which is another significant advantage, especially for patients going through significant surgical treatments. By reducing blood loss, these powders can help protect a patient's haemodynamic stability, which is vital for preventing issues during and after surgery.
